Ferrite magnets are an economical alternative to neodymium magnets, ideal for applications where extremely high adhesive forces are not required and aesthetic appearance is not a primary concern. Ferrite is exceptionally durable against various environmental factors, making these magnets highly reliable.
A key benefit is their high temperature resistance; our ferrite magnets can withstand temperatures of up to 250 °C and won’t rust. This makes them perfectly suited for any outdoor project without hesitation.
This specific ring magnet, with an outer diameter of 40 mm, an inner diameter of 22 mm, and a height of 9 mm, offers an adhesive force of approximately 2.7 kg. In addition to outdoor use, it is also an excellent choice for arts and crafts or various DIY projects.

Material: Ferrite
Shape: Ring
Outer diameter: 40 mm (+/- 0,8 mm)
Inner diameter: 22 mm (+/- 0,44 mm)
Height: 9 mm (+/- 0,1 mm)
Direction of magnetisation: axial (parallel to height)
Coating: No coating
Magnetisation: Y35
Strength: approx. 2,7 kg (approx. 26,5 N)
Displacement force: approx. 540 g (approx. 5,3 N)
Max. working temperature: 250°C
Colour: Grey
Weight: 38 g
